Heads up: the PodLint feed validator on Castwright started flagging every enclosure tag with a non-UTF-8 filename as a hard failure, so about 40 feeds got marked unpublishable overnight. The regex change in last week's parser refactor is the likely culprit — it's stricter than the RSS spec actually requires. Before you approve the hotfix, please sanity-check the test fixtures, since two of them encode the old buggy behavior. If anything looks off, reach the feeds crew directly.

alerts address for kafof-bagag: kasael@olvarqdyn.corp

**Action item — Saffrondeck canary gating (from the 14th's incident):** So the canary sailed through gating because our error-rate window was too short to catch the slow-burn memory regression — it only blew up an hour after full rollout. We're widening the observation window and adding a latency-delta check, not just absolute error rate. On-call folks: you can override gating during an emergency, but please log it. The gate thresholds we're standardizing on are as follows.

constants for yaduf-fahag:
BUDGETS = {
    "kelix": 528,
    "briwyn": 734,
}

## Data Stores — Parcel Webhook (Team Skylark)

Welcome aboard! The Driftpost webhook receives carrier scan events and stuffs them into the events store after a quick dedupe. Nothing fancy — one writer, a handful of read replicas for the tracking page. If you need to poke around locally, the staging events store is the safe one, and you reach it with the string below.

replica DSN, tahog-yaweg: mongodb://istix_svc:Aw@db-4c6e.zemvargrid.test:5432/tamath